Is the HTC Incredible S in India already?

| by Sriram Gurunathan | Smartphones

The HTC Incredible S was launched at the Mobile World Congress last month, along with the Desire S and the Wildfire S. Now it seems the phone is in Indian retailers’ hands already, if reports from AndroidOS.in are to be believed.

The phone is yet to be launched officially by HTC, but the Desire HD hasn’t been either, and that phone has been available with retailers for months now. So there is a case to be made for the Incredible S going the same way. Anyway, take this with a pinch of salt because the source seems to be a retailer posting up a picture of the Incredible S and announcing its availability via Twitter. The price seems to be a very reasonable Rs. 27,500 which, for the specs the phone boasts of, is a pretty good price. Let’s hope we hear more about this and soon.

HTC Incredible S specs:

  • 4-inch S-LCD Capacitive Touchscreen
  • 3G, Wi-Fi, A-GPS, DLNA
  • Bluetooth 2.1 with A2DP and EDR
  • 8 Megapixel camera with autofocus and dual LED flash
  • 1.3 Megapixel secondary camera
  • 1 GB internal memory expandable up to 32 GB
  • Stereo FM radio with RDS
  • 3.5 mm audio jack
